Basic facts about this digital color

#BF540D falls into the Orange Color Family — Full Saturation,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(191, 84, 13) — 74.9% red, 32.9% green, 5.1%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 0 / 42 / 70 / 25.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#BF540D presents itself as a maximally vivid amber-leaning orange — one that feels open and friendly. In practice it works well for accents, call-to-action elements and statement visuals.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a hair away from Rust Orange (#C45508).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Brick Orange (#C14A09) and Red Fox (#C35817).

In RGB terms — rgb(191, 84, 13) — the red channel does the heavy lifting here. Accessibility-wise, white text works best on #BF540D: 4.7:1 contrast (passing WCAG AA) versus 4.5:1 for black. #BF540D color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
